Small businesses move the global economy. But most AI tools are built like they move the Fortune 500.

That gap is where most business owners get burned.

You bought the tool. You paid the subscription. Your team opened it twice and went back to doing things the old way. That $200/month isn't just wasted money — it's a quiet confidence killer. And it has nothing to do with how smart you are.

Here's the real problem. Most AI implementations fail because they solve an imaginary problem. Someone in a boardroom decided small businesses needed "enterprise-grade integration." What you actually need is one repetitive task off your plate by next Friday.

The businesses winning with AI right now aren't doing more. They're doing less, better. They identified one workflow that was eating hours every week — order processing, customer follow-up, supplier communication — and automated just that. One thing. Measurable result. Proven value.

That's your starting point. Not a platform. Not a strategy. One process you hate doing that happens on a schedule. Write it down today.
